The program ‘Opening Doors: Navigating Fair Housing & Disability Rights’ will be presented at the Noah Webster Library in West Hartford on April 28, focusing on disability rights in housing as part of Fair Housing Month.

Submitted

Navigating housing laws can be complex, especially when it comes to disability rights. To help clear the confusion, join representatives from the state’s Commission on Human Rights & Opportunities (CHRO). This event is designed for both renters and property owners to learn about fair housing protections, accessibility requirements, and the legal landscape in Connecticut. Come learn how we can ensure housing is accessible and fair for everyone.

The program is hosted in partnership with West Hartford’s Advisory Commission for Persons with Disabilities.
